Overview

It is estimated that there are now more than 1.7 million robots with social capabilities in the world. They feed us, educate us, help us, and entertain us. Highly technical sex robots have existed for a long time. But can these machines actually develop feelings—or even experience love? "We have developed digital artificial hormones for our robot. And we are using artificial intelligence to simulate the changes in hormonal balance in a person who falls in love," explains Hooman Samani, a robotics developer at the University of Plymouth. Conversely, we are also moving closer to a human-machine relationship: For cognitive psychologist Martin Fischer of the University of Potsdam, certain psychological effects indicate that our attitude toward robots will become increasingly positive in the future.
